Transaction e1ebd3dc21766a414a95f346a4dbcbc54bd98d70e5acc33da46590be58dec624

2 Input
2 Outputs
  • e1ebd3dc21766a414a95f346a4dbcbc54bd98d70e5acc33da46590be58dec624:0
  • value  307751
    address  15wPQkbNJHdnewSrhDmMLDDXScC25sNXak
  • e1ebd3dc21766a414a95f346a4dbcbc54bd98d70e5acc33da46590be58dec624:1
  • value  620189
    address  3JNAVkAFbPPs4am2LRxQiJTv5HfqtmKHyy